Transaction 63d84aec34b59d5fba58f796749827e132bef4426c447808a165a3644355e483

2 Input
2 Outputs
  • 63d84aec34b59d5fba58f796749827e132bef4426c447808a165a3644355e483:0
  • value  615935
    address  37gpMDhweYWebQbRLWFUJ6zopkWC1HDgSn
  • 63d84aec34b59d5fba58f796749827e132bef4426c447808a165a3644355e483:1
  • value  32419
    address  bc1qjwmw44qjd6zjw8fae25m54qzm9vrx4k5z7zkpu